Britain’s Chancellor of the Exchequer George Osborne (here he is being booed at the 2012 Paralympics) is about to give the European Union an ultimatum: either reform, or we’re leaving.

There have been rumblings for over a year now that Britain could pull out of the EU. A bill to put Britain’s EU membership to a public vote by 2017 is currentlymaking its way through the Parliament, though it does not have universal support. Deputy prime minister Nick Clegg, for example, said such a move would be “economic suicide” and companies such as Goldman Sachs have said they wouldleave the country if it left the union.

But there’s no denying that the Eurozone’s economy, though rebounding, isn’t doing so hot, and some Brits would rather not have their economy tied to that of, say, Greece. Others don’t like the EU’s open borders policy because of racism.
